Most people, when they think of travel health, immediately think of shots.  And we do give shots.  We keep in stock all the vaccines you might need and we give them when you need them, not just on certain days or at certain times.

But although over ninety percent of the health and safety risks travelers actually suffer are preventable, only four percent of them are preventable with shots.  When we consult with you regarding your travel plans, we address the other ninety six percent as well.

Many infectious diseases, for instance, are preventable but not by shots.  These include malaria, dengue fever and other diseases spread by mosquitoes, ticks and other insects.  Other illnesses such as altitude sickness and the bends, traveler’s diarrhea, sunburn and sunstroke, frostbite and blood clots are all preventable if you know what to do.  Most accidents can be avoided with proper preparation and even heart attacks can often be prevented with some simple travel precautions.
